I'm looking to get into photography of wildlife and stuff like that. I bought a tines up scope cam kit last year, and fell in love with it... But I'm looking to get something like a SLR camera, that I can get some lenses for to get some good zoom to get some up-close shots.
Which cameras would you recommend for me and why? It would be nice if it wasn?t much over 1,000$... It would be nice too if it was on the smaller side because I spend a lot of time backpacking and don't want a ton of extra weight! Post some pictures too if you've got them! Thanks!!
 
I am a big Nikon fan. I shoot a D90 and love it! Depending on where you live, you can find some sweet deals on ksl.com. Of the Nikon's the D3100 and the D5100 have the smallest bodies. You could get either one of these cameras for under $1,000 and probably get a 70mm - 300mm lens as well. All DSLR camera are going to be bulky and heavy. I hope this helps.
